A two-meter propane bubble chamber has been used to study the production of pions and protons in inelastic dC, HeC, CC, and multinucleon CC collisions at momentum 4.2 GeV/c per nucleon. The concept of total charge of an event (Q) has been used to determine the number of interacting protons. The multiplicity of ..pi.. mesons and the momentum and angular characteristics of ..pi../sup -/ mesons and protons have been analyzed as functions of the number of interacting protons. The data obtained are compared with calculations according to the Dubna cascade model. It is shown that this model qualitatively reproduces the dependences of the average momenta < p>, the rapidity , and the emission angle of ..pi../sup -/ mesons and protons on Q in the observed interactions. The existing discrepancies of the calculated and experimentally measured values decrease with increase of the mass number of the incident nucleus. The model poorly describes the dependence of the average transverse momentum < p/sub perpendicular/> of ..pi../sup -/ mesons on Q, and in reproduction of the dependence of < p/sub perpendicular/> on Q for protons it does not achieve even qualitative agreement.
